White Rock’s Sean Whyte seals BC Lions win with walk-off kick

White Rock native Sean Whyte kicked a 43-yard game-winner as the BC Lions beat Calgary 33–30, earning a spot in the Western Final against Saskatchewan.

It wasn’t all about baseball this weekend — Canadian football took centre stage as White Rock’s Sean Whyte booted a 43-yard walk-off field goal to lift the BC Lions over the Calgary Stampeders, 33–30, in a thrilling finish at BC Place.

A wild ending in Vancouver

The dramatic ending unfolded before 26,383 fans, capping a tense final two minutes. Calgary’s late field goal tied the game, but a 28-yard reception by Justin McInnis with just three seconds left set up Whyte’s decisive kick.

Quarterback Nathan Rourke went 16-for-22 for 223 yards, rushing for 68 yards and one touchdown. The Lions now move on to face the Saskatchewan Roughriders in the Western Final on Saturday, Nov. 8, at Mosaic Stadium — with a trip to the 112th Grey Cup on the line.

Whyte’s all-star season

The 17-year CFL veteran continues to shine. Whyte led the league in field goal percentage (95.1%), converting 39 of 41 attempts, and was named to the West Division All-CFL Team for the third time.

He also recently surpassed Terry Baker to rank 10th on the CFL’s all-time scoring list with 2,223 points, just 14 shy of ninth place. The BC Lions have nominated Whyte for the Jake Gaudaur Veterans’ Award, recognizing perseverance and leadership.

Star power in the West

Alongside Whyte, the BC Lions’ all-star selections include Nathan Rourke, receivers Keon Hatcher Sr. and Justin McInnis, offensive tackle Jarell Broxton, and defensive end Mathieu Betts.

As the Lions prepare for Saskatchewan, fans are already calling Whyte’s performance “vintage clutch” — proof that the White Rock kicker still delivers under pressure.
